Introduction to Dental Veneers Dental veneers are ultra-thin shells, typically made from porcelain or composite resin, that are custom-crafted to cover the front surface of your teeth. They are a popular choice for individuals looking to improve the appearance of their smile by addressing issues such as discoloration, misalignment, gaps, or chipped teeth. Benefits of Dental Veneers in Santo Domingo Instant Smile Enhancement: Dental veneers can instantly transform your smile, giving you a brighter, more uniform appearance. Stain Resistance: Unlike natural teeth, veneers are resistant to staining from food, drinks, and tobacco. Conservative Treatment: Veneers require minimal alteration of your natural teeth compared to other cosmetic procedures like crowns or implants. Long-lasting Results: With proper care, dental veneers can last for many years, providing you with a durable and beautiful smile. Types of Dental Veneers There are primarily two types of dental veneers: Porcelain Veneers: These are custom-made ceramic shells that offer exceptional durability and a natural-looking appearance. Composite Resin Veneers: Made from a tooth-colored resin material, these veneers can be applied in a single visit and are more budget-friendly. Procedure for Getting Dental Veneers in Santo Domingo Initial Consultation: Your dentist will assess your oral health and discuss your goals to determine if dental veneers are the right option for you. Tooth Preparation: A small amount of enamel will be removed from the surface of your teeth to accommodate the veneers. Impressions and Fabrication: Impressions of your teeth will be taken to create custom veneers that fit perfectly. Bonding and Adjustments: The veneers will be securely bonded to your teeth, and any necessary adjustments will be made to ensure a comfortable fit and natural appearance. Dental implants are artificial tooth roots made of titanium or other materials. They are placed into the jawbone to hold a replacement tooth or bridge. Dental implants look and feel like real teeth and can last for many years with proper care. Benefits of Dental Implants: Natural Appearance: They look and function like real teeth. Durability: With good care, they can last a lifetime. Improved Speech: No slipping or discomfort like dentures. Comfortable Eating: Enjoy all types of food without worry. Better Oral Health: They help preserve jawbone and prevent other dental problems. Why Choose the Dominican Republic for Dental Implants? Below is a general idea of how much you might pay for dental implants: Dental Procedure Average Cost in the U.S. Average Cost in the Dominican Republic Single Dental Implant $3,000 – $6,000 $900 – $1,500 All-on-4 Dental Implants $20,000 – $30,000 $7,000 – $12,000 All-on-6 Dental Implants $24,000 – $35,000 $9,000 – $15,000 Dental Crown (per tooth) $1,500 – $2,500 $350 – $600 Bone Grafting (if needed) $500 – $3,000 $200 – $800 Note: Prices may vary depending on the clinic, the dentist's experience, and the complexity of the procedure. What Is the Dental Implant Process Like? If you're considering dental implants in the Dominican Republic, it helps to understand the process. Dental implant procedures usually happen in two stages: First Visit (3-5 Days): Consultation: The dentist will examine your mouth, take X-rays or 3D scans, and discuss the best treatment plan. Implant Placement: The dental implant (a small titanium post) is surgically placed into the jawbone. Healing Time: After the implant is placed, it needs time to heal and fuse with the bone. This can take 3-6 months. Second Visit (5-7 Days): Abutment Placement: After healing, the dentist attaches an abutment (connector) to the implant. Crown Placement: A custom-made crown is attached to the abutment, completing the process. Some clinics offer same-day implants, but this depends on the patient's dental health and bone condition. Dental implants are artificial tooth roots made of titanium that are surgically placed into the jawbone beneath the gums. They provide a sturdy foundation for replacement teeth, resembling and functioning like natural teeth. Dental implants are an effective long-term solution for replacing missing teeth, improving both aesthetics and functionality. Cost of Dental Implants in the United States In the United States, the cost of dental implants can be significant, often ranging from $3,500 to $28,000. This cost typically includes the implant surgery, abutment, and crown. However, additional procedures such as bone grafting or sinus lifts may incur extra charges, further increasing the overall expense. Dental Implants Procedures Prices in the US Single Tooth Implant $3500 All-on-4 Dental Implants $24000 All-on-6 Dental Implants $28000 Full Mouth Implant $40000 Consultation Fee 100$ – 500$ Factors Influencing Cost in the United States Several factors contribute to the high cost of dental implants in the United States. One significant factor is the overhead expenses associated with running a dental practice, including rent, staff salaries, and equipment costs. Additionally, dental implant procedures in the U.S. are often subject to stringent regulations and quality standards, which can drive up prices. Remember that the exact cost will depend on factors like the clinic you choose, the materials used, and any extra procedures you need. What are All-on-4 Dental Implants? Imagine a bridge that holds your teeth. Now, imagine that bridge is super strong and attached right to your jaw. That's kind of what All-on-4 implants are like! Instead of needing one implant for each missing tooth, this method uses just four implants to support a whole arch (top or bottom) of new teeth. This makes the process faster and more affordable. Here are a few that stand out for their All-on-4 procedures: Anatomica Clinic Dental Studio Spa What to Expect During Your All-on-4 Procedure Getting All-on-4 implants is usually a two-part process: 1. The Implant Placement: Consultation: First, you'll meet with the dentist to talk about your needs and goals. They'll take X-rays and make a plan for your new teeth. Surgery: The dentist will carefully place four implants into your jawbone. This is done with local anesthesia, so you won't feel any pain. Temporary Teeth: You'll get a temporary set of teeth attached to the implants right away. You can leave the clinic with a new smile on the same day! 2. The Permanent Teeth: Healing Time: You'll need to wait a few months for your implants to fuse with your jawbone. This is important for long-term stability. Final Restoration: Once your mouth has healed, you'll come back to get your permanent teeth. These will be custom-made to fit your mouth perfectly and look natural. What Are Dental Veneers? Dental veneers are small, custom-made shells that go on the front of your teeth. They help make your teeth look whiter, straighter, and more even. If your teeth are stained, chipped, have gaps, or are uneven, veneers can help make your smile better. There are two main types of veneers Porcelain Veneers: These are strong and look like real teeth. They don’t get stained easily and can last a long time, around 10 to 15 years if you take care of them. Composite Resin Veneers: These cost less but might not last as long as porcelain veneers. They last about 5 to 7 years. You can usually get them in just one visit to the dentist, which makes it easy! Why Go to the Dominican Republic for Dental Veneers? What Exactly Are Dental Implants? A dental implant is like a small screw made of titanium. The dentist puts it into your jawbone, and it acts like a root for your new tooth. Once the implant has fused with your jawbone, they attach a crown, which is the part of the tooth you can see. The Implant Process: What to Expect Getting a dental implant usually takes a few visits to the dentist. Consultation: First, you'll meet with the dentist to talk about your needs and make a plan. Implant Placement: The dentist will place the implant into your jawbone. Healing Time: You'll need to wait a few months for the implant to fuse with your jawbone. Abutment Placement: The dentist will attach a small connector called an abutment to the implant. Crown Placement: Finally, the dentist will place the crown on top of the abutment, giving you a brand-new tooth! How Much Do Dental Implants Cost in the Dominican Republic? Location Dental Implants Price Santo Domingo $626 - $1,250 United States $3,500 Canada $3,000 United Kingdom $2,500 Advantages of Choosing Dental Implants Dental implants serve as synthetic roots for teeth, offering a durable foundation for fixed or detachable prosthetic teeth. They stand out as a favored solution for individuals who have experienced tooth loss due to accidents, gum disease, or other factors. The advantages of opting for dental implants include: Natural Look and Feel: They are designed to mimic your natural teeth closely, offering aesthetic solutions whether you're replacing one tooth or multiple teeth. Clearer Speech: Missing teeth or ill-fitting dentures can impair speech. Dental implants can significantly enhance your ability to speak clearly and confidently. Increased Comfort: As a permanent solution, dental implants avoid the discomfort associated with removable dentures, including the need for nightly removal and cleaning. Unrestricted Eating: Dentures can make it challenging to enjoy certain foods. Dental implants restore your ability to eat your favorite foods painlessly and confidently. Longevity: With diligent care, dental implants can last a lifetime due to their robustness and durability. Enhanced Oral Health: Unlike tooth-supported bridges, implants don't require altering surrounding teeth. This approach preserves more of your natural teeth, contributing to better oral health over time. Simplified Life: Say goodbye to the hassles of denture adhesives and the daily removal of dentures. Dental implants offer a convenient, permanent solution to tooth loss. Why Opt for Santo Domingo for Your Dental Implants?
